Yokogawa Singapore hosted its first Technology Innovations Fair in Asia outside Japan from July 3 to 7 in celebration of the Official Opening of the new 12-storey Building in Bedok by the Guest-of-Honour, Singapore's Minister Mentor, Mr Lee Kuan Yew.

Almost 2000 guests from Singapore and the region visited the first-ever Yokogawa Technology Innovations Fair in Singapore. Graced by dignitaries, the mega fair showcased Yokogawa’s legendary innovations, customer-centric solutions, and foresight for building a Vigilantplant.

Divided into four distinguishing sections of History, Present, Future, and Other Businesses, the grand show presented the past, present, and future technologies of Yokogawa.

An exciting eye-opening event for many, the Technology Fair offered visitors a glimpse of the “Core Technology Research” being carried out at Yokogawa’s corporate research & development headquarters.

The History Zone featured Yokogawa’s illustrious track record of “Quality” and “Innovation” over the last 92 years with displays of antique instruments from the early 20s, 60s and 80s. Visitors started their exciting journey with Yokogawa’s progression timeline since 1915 and Yokogawa’s successful growth in Singapore over the last 33 years.

With the theme “VigilantPlant – The clear path to operational excellence”, the Present Zone exhibited Yokogawa’s quality instrumentation, innovative solutions, and foresight to help our end users’ plants achieve a clear path for operational excellence through Production Excellence, Safety Excellence, Asset Excellence, and Life Cycle Excellence.

Focusing on applications for the upstream, downstream, power, and pharmaceutical industries, there were interactive demo solutions on how to increase profitability through business and production optimization.

Additionally, the fair presented Yokogawa’s diverse contributions to society in other fields such as life sciences, gene diagnostics, avionics and testing equipment for semiconductor manufacturing.

The star of the fair, the Future Zone exhibited Yokogawa’s years of research and development in elemental cutting-edge technologies for the next decade in the areas of field ubiquitous computing, microtechnology, and photonics.

Held in conjunction with the Technology Innovations Fair, the biennial Yokogawa Users Conference, themed “Production Excellence”, attracted over 500 attendees on July 4 and 5.
The two-day conference showcased many industry best practices by world-class companies and successful case studies by Yokogawa users.
